Output a7521df08963144d09e914636c91dc6b3c0303e1177290f0e86cb6b6da402b03:2

value
690374
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85f6428bd46703eb0554a160d991c065748cb4819850fa56e43389b403cb2dee
address
tb1pshmy9z75vup7kp2559sdnywqv46gedypnpg054hyxwymgq7t9hhqr6g7df
transaction
a7521df08963144d09e914636c91dc6b3c0303e1177290f0e86cb6b6da402b03
confirmations
43418
spent
true